Double Glazing Windows Repair

Double-glazed windows that are misty or difficult to open, or even have a broken lock can reduce the efficiency of your home. Many of these issues can be fixed without having to replace the entire window.

In addition you should also check the double-glazing windows' warranty to find out what they cover and until when.

Seals

The seals around the edges of your double glazing keep the panes of glass separated. As time passes, they can perish and leave gaps that could cause condensation, draughts or leaks. Fortunately, these aren't permanent problems. Most double glazed windows can be repaired by sealing the gap. A specialist will drill an insignificant hole into the seal, and then apply the plug to stop water from entering. This is usually able to fix the issue for about six months however it's important to note that it's not a permanent solution.

Another common issue with double glazed windows is mist forming between the panes. It can be caused by many things however, the most common is caused by a seal. In this case the affected pane will be removed and the seal will be cleaned prior to hot air being piped into it to dry it. Following this, a new seal will be put in place to stop the issue from recurring.

Condensation can also cause mist, so make sure you have plenty of fresh air entering your home. If not, you might be required to replace your double-glazed windows which could reduce the expense of having them repaired.

Glass

Double-glazed windows have gaps between the two panes, and help insulate against cold and heat. They also provide better energy efficiency, thus reducing the cost of energy. However, like any windows they are susceptible to deterioration with time. If you're experiencing problems with your double-glazed windows, it is best to contact an expert as soon as possible. There are many common problems that can occur due to malfunctioning hinges, locking mechanisms, and handles or condensation between the glass panes.

double glazed window repairs near me-glazed window specialists can repair windows that are fogging or misty by fixing the seals that separate the glass. A special tool is then used to drill a small hole in the glass unit. The desiccant then gets instilled into these holes. The unit is then cleaned and the moisture removed. Afterwards, the holes are sealed. You can also put traps for your windows to allow them to naturally expel air and moisture.

Although modern double-glazed units are made of durable materials, they may still be damaged or broken. The cracks can then be filled with a clear glue but it is only temporary solution. The window will eventually have to be replaced.

In more serious cases it is essential to call a window specialist as soon as you can, particularly in the event that the glass has been broken or damaged. It may be possible to save money by replacing just the glass unit instead of replacing the entire frame.

Locks and Handles

A double glazed window or door that isn't locking or shutting properly can be a serious security problem. Locksmiths can repair or replace the lock fast and quickly to restore the window's functionality and protect your home.

UPVC windows and doors are designed to offer a weatherproof seal that will protect you from the elements. But, like all hardware, they can sometimes fail or require maintenance or repair. This is usually a simple matter of lubrication. However, in certain instances, the issue could be more severe, requiring replacement part or frame repairs.

Condensation in between the glass panes is a typical issue that can decrease the effectiveness of double-glazing. This can lead to a misty look and possibly water damage to furniture or walls. Typically, this is caused by inadequate ventilation or a damaged seal between glass panes. Homeowners can prevent this issue by making sure that the windows are properly ventilated and keeping the windows clean regularly.

Other problems can include drafts. These can be caused by many things, including worn-out or damaged frames, missing or loose gaskets, and even impact from falling items. Repairing and replacing window seals is a cheaper option than replacing the entire window unit. This can save homeowners money on energy bills.

The last issue that could arise with double-glazed window is when the locks or handles are stiff or faulty. This could make it difficult to open and shut the window. It could also result in a decrease in energy efficiency as air is leaking inside the home.

Hardware

There are many hardware issues that can cause double glazing windows repair, including problems with hinges locks, handles, and gaskets. These issues can lead to decreased energy efficiency, compromised insulation, and weaker windows or doors design that is less secure and less effective in terms of keeping out noise and pollution. In some cases, replacing these components can solve the issue.

Another common issue associated with double-glazing is condensation between the panes of glass. This happens when the temperature difference between the interior and exterior of the glass is substantial. Although this could be irritating however, it is important to remember that this is not a sign of a leak. It is usually just caused by an extreme temperature difference between the two glass panes.

The seal that holds the glass panes into place can break down, causing moisture to accumulate. It is possible to fix this by drilling a hole into the window unit and then injecting a specific drying agent into it to remove the damp air and moisture within the window.

This is a temporary fix. It is crucial to keep in mind that moisture could still seep into your home through other parts of the window and, if this happens, it will likely be necessary to replace the entire unit.

Double-glazed windows may also have broken or cracked frames and glass that need to be replaced. In many cases, these issues can be replaced by a professional glazier without the need for full replacement of the double-glazed window.
